Senate Panel Rejects Trump Funding Cuts On Energy Department Programs [7]

"The Senate Appropriations Committee approved a $38.4 billion spending bill for the Department of Energy and water programs. The 30-1 vote rejected numerous proposals by President Trump that would have slashed programs that have bipartisan support. The $38.4 billion total passed by the committee is $4 billion more than Trump’s budget proposal."

"Court Tosses Petition To Force U.S. To Ban Pesticide" [18]

"A U.S. appeals court on Tuesday denied a petition by environmental groups to force the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ency to ban the agricultural pesticide chlorpyrifos, ending one of three parallel attempts to bring about the ban, court filings show."
